International Conference on
Recent Advances in Marine Antifouling Technology
(RAMAT- 2006)
6 - 8 November 2006, Chennai (Madras), INDIA

Marine biofouling problems of industrial cooling systems, shipping industry and oceanographic instruments have assumed considerable importance in recent years. Biofouling and its control require careful evaluation both from the operational and environmental point of view. Estimates of fouling damage in tropical waters like in India seem to be stupendous.

National Institute of Ocean Technology, Chennai and International Biodeterioration and Biodegradation Society U.K. have come together to organize an international conference RAMAT 2006 to focus on Marine Antifouling Technology.

RAMAT is focussed at understanding the problems encountered in the protection of marine structures, ship hulls, seawater intakes and offshore structures against marine biofouling and corrosion.

The recent legislature of the International Maritime Organization imposing a ban on the use of tin based antifouling paints has led to the necessity of evolving environmental friendly antifouling formulations of easily biodegradable materials. Further the conference would bring out a comparison of alternate antifouling formulation / techniques available.

A further recent development in techniques for evaluating industrial biofilms and biofouling is also an aspect to be dealt with.

The subject of the conference is multidisciplinary involving Microbiologists, Marine Biologists, Metallurgists, Biotechnologists, Polymer Chemists, Paint Engineers, Power Plant Engineers and Corrosion Engineers.

The conference would deal with the latest advancement in biocides and paint coating technology to combat the problems and would serve as a platform for the industry-academic interaction. The new application of surface modification to curb biofouling is also to be discussed in this meeting.
